The narrative has since shifted under the guidance of fresh leadership, with James Gunn and Peter Safran now shaping the future of the DC Universe. Yet, there was a moment when a completely different creative approach was almost brought to life.
Reports indicate that there was a potential project where Michael Bay might have directed a film featuring Henry Cavill reprising his role as Superman. According to multiple industry insiders, discussions for this venture were active as recently as 2022, representing a final effort to reinvigorate the popular hero with a revised directorial perspective.
However, several setbacks contributed to the project's demise, including:
- Underwhelming performance from recent films in the franchise
- Challenges with current box office trends and audience reception
- Concerns surrounding the broader direction of superhero storytelling
The eventual shelving of the project left fans wondering how a collaboration between Bay’s action-oriented style and Cavill’s portrayal of Superman might have altered the course of the DC narrative.
